OverviewHoliday Campground is a waterfront facility on the western shore of West Point Lake, which spans parts of Alabama and Georgia.This man-made lake has 525 miles of shoreline that provide excellent opportunities for fishing, camping, boating and other recreational activities. Natural Features:Surrounded by rolling fields and deep forests that display outstanding fall foliage, West Point Lake extends 35 miles along the Chattahoochee River on the Alabama-Georgia state line. The campground is located on a forested peninsula and overlooks the 25,900-acre lake. Recreation:Whether sailing, wind surfing or power boating, West Point Lake is a boater's paradise. There are boat ramps in 34 public recreation areas around the lake, including Amity, as well as two privately owned full-service marinas. Facilities:Holiday Campground is a large facility with more than 150 campsites, including electric, non-electric, tent-only and group sites. Nearby Attractions:The lake offers 25 day-use parks. While many people visit the lake to boat and camp, the parks offer a variety of other recreation facilities including tennis courts, ball fields, basketball courts, fishing piers with fish attractors, hiking trails and picnic shelters for individuals or large groups. Getting There:GPS Info. (Latitude, Longitude):33.02611, -85.17889 33°1'34"N, 85°10'44"W From LaGrange, Georgia, take State Highway 109 west for 7 miles. After crossing the First Lake Bridge, continue another mile and turn left onto Thompson Road. At the next intersection, bear left and follow signs to the park.
